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Mozilla Firefox versions 4.x through 6
Thunderbird versions prior to 7.0
SeaMonkey versions prior to 2.4
Description
The issue is related to a use-after-free vulnerability that can be triggered by crafted OGG headers in a .ogg file, potentially allowing remote attackers to cause a denial of service or possibly execute arbitrary code.
Recommendations
For Mozilla Firefox versions 4.x through 6, update to a version later than 6 to resolve the issue.
For Thunderbird versions prior to 7.0, update to version 7.0 or later to resolve the issue.
For SeaMonkey versions prior to 2.4, update to version 2.4 or later to resolve the issue.
